High Indoor Humidity or Sticky Air
Even with the air conditioning running, does your Elmore home feel damp, clammy, or sticky? You might also notice condensation on windows or a persistent musty odor, particularly common in our humid climate. This means your AC unit isn't effectively removing moisture from the air, which is a critical function beyond just cooling. This issue could stem from an oversized unit, a refrigerant problem, a clogged condensate line, or a dirty evaporator coil. Persistent high humidity creates an uncomfortable environment, encourages mold and mildew growth that affects indoor air quality, and can lead to property damage over time if ignored.
Weak Airflow or Hot Spots
Are you noticing that air coming from your vents feels weak, or that some rooms in your Elmore home are noticeably warmer than others despite the AC running? This often indicates a problem with the fan motor, a severely clogged air filter, blocked ductwork, or issues with the evaporator coil. There might not be enough air circulating, or the air isn't being cooled properly before distribution throughout your home. Inconsistent cooling means your system is working harder for less effect, wasting energy and failing to provide consistent comfort. This can lead to premature wear on components and significantly higher utility bills.
Strange Noises from Your AC Unit
Have you started hearing unusual sounds like grinding, squealing, banging, clanking, or hissing coming from your indoor or outdoor AC unit? These noises are almost always indicative of a mechanical problem that needs immediate attention. Squealing often points to a failing belt or motor bearing, grinding suggests motor issues, and a distinct hissing can signal a refrigerant leak within the system. Ignoring strange noises can lead to catastrophic component failure, turning a potentially minor repair into a much more expensive replacement of major parts, or even the entire unit.
Frequent Cycling or Constant Running
Does your air conditioner turn on and off frequently, also known as short cycling, or does it run almost non-stop, struggling to reach the thermostat setting? This is particularly noticeable during Elmore's hottest days when the system is under maximum demand. Short cycling can be caused by an improperly sized unit, a clogged air filter, low refrigerant, or a faulty thermostat. Constant running usually means the unit is undersized, has a refrigerant leak, or a component is failing to cool effectively. Both scenarios put immense strain on your system's components, leading to accelerated wear and tear, reduced energy efficiency, and a shortened lifespan for your entire AC unit.

Clogged Condensate Drain Line
The high humidity in Elmore, AL, means your AC unit works hard to remove a significant amount of moisture from the air inside your home. This moisture collects in a drain pan and exits through a condensate line. Over time, algae, mold, and sludge can build up and clog this line, causing water to back up and potentially overflow, leading to water damage or system shutdown. The consistently high humidity levels in Elmore create an ideal breeding ground for the biological growth that leads to these clogs, making it one of the most frequent AC issues we see. Our technicians typically clear the blockage using a wet/dry vacuum or specialized tools, and may flush the line to prevent future buildup.
Low Refrigerant Levels or Leaks
Refrigerant is the chemical compound that absorbs heat from your home's air and releases it outside. Low levels are almost always due to a leak in the system, not because it's simply "used up" over time. Leaks can occur in coils, lines, or connections over time due to corrosion, vibration, or general wear. Older AC units, common in some parts of Elmore, are more susceptible to developing micro-leaks in their aging components due to continuous operation under high thermal stress. Our solution involves locating and repairing the leak, then recharging the system with the appropriate amount of refrigerant to restore its cooling capacity and efficiency.
Dirty Evaporator or Condenser Coils
Your AC system has two main coils: the evaporator coil (located indoors) absorbs heat, and the condenser coil (located outdoors) releases it. Over time, both can accumulate dirt, dust, pollen, and grime, especially with the outdoor activity and agricultural presence near Elmore. This buildup acts as an insulating layer, severely hindering heat exchange and making your unit work much harder. The combination of long operating hours during Elmore's hot season and local environmental factors like dust and pollen means coils can get dirty faster than in milder climates. Our solution involves thorough professional cleaning of both coils to restore their heat transfer efficiency and allow the system to cool effectively.
Electrical Component Failure
Your AC system relies on various electrical components, such as capacitors, contactors, and relays, to start and run its motors and fans. Constant cycling, power surges, or simply the age of the unit can cause these components to wear out or fail, preventing the unit from starting or running properly. The relentless demand placed on AC units in Elmore during the summer means electrical components are under prolonged stress, leading to a higher likelihood of burnout or failure compared to regions with shorter cooling seasons. Our solution involves accurately diagnosing which specific electrical component has failed and replacing it with a new, compatible part to restore power and functionality to the system.
